Payroll Analyst at Ruhrpumpen
you will be responsible for executing payroll processes for the U.S. employees, 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and compliance with applicable regulations. You will collaborate with internal teams and external vendors to maintain payroll integrity and support reporting and audit activities.
Key Responsibilities
- Process bi-weekly and off-cycle payrolls for U.S. employees (around 200 employees).
-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local payroll regulations.
- Review and validate mandatory deductions, including Federal and State Taxes (Social Security, Medicare, Withholding) and 401(k) contributions
- Generate and submit payroll reports to HR and Finance.
- Assist in preparing quarterly and annual tax filings (e.g., W2) via ADP.
